JIRA Reader
The Jira loader returns a set of issues based on the query provided to the dataloader.
We can follow two methods to initialize the loader-
1- basic_auth -> this takes a dict with the following keys
basic_auth:{ "email": "email", "api_token": "token", "server_url": "server_url" }
2- Oauth2 -> this takes a dict with the following keys
oauth:{ "cloud_id": "cloud_id", "api_token": "token" }
You can follow this link for more information regarding Oauth2 -> https://developer.atlassian.com/cloud/confluence/oauth-2-3lo-apps/
Usage
Here's an example of how to use it
from llama_hub.jira import JiraReader
reader = JiraReader(
email=email, api_token=api_token, server_url="your-jira-server.com"
)
documents = reader.load_data(query="project = <your-project>")
Alternately, you can also use download_loader from llama_index
from llama_index import download_loader
JiraReader = download_loader("JiraReader")
reader = JiraReader(
email=email, api_token=api_token, server_url="your-jira-server.com"
)
documents = reader.load_data(query="project = <your-project>")
